Emily Carter's journey began over a decade ago when she first arrived in Greenville as a young researcher studying the effects of fossil fuel industries on local ecosystems. What she discovered was alarming: polluted waterways, declining biodiversity, and a community heavily dependent on jobs that were environmentally unsustainable. Instead of merely documenting the damage, Carter decided to take action. She collaborated with local universities, government agencies, and private enterprises to develop innovative solutions that could reduce dependence on coal while creating new opportunities for residents. Her approach combined cutting-edge technology with grassroots engagement, ensuring that every segment of the population had a stake in the transition.

One of Carter's most significant achievements has been the establishment of the Greenville Renewable Energy Park, a sprawling facility that combines solar farms, wind turbines, and bioenergy production units. This park not only generates clean energy but also serves as a training ground for locals interested in careers within the renewable sector. By partnering with educational institutions, Carter ensured that residents received the skills needed to participate in this burgeoning industry. The results have been remarkable: unemployment rates have dropped significantly, and the town's GDP has seen steady growth, driven by green jobs and eco-friendly tourism.
However, the path to success was not without challenges. Skepticism from long-time residents who feared losing their livelihoods posed a major obstacle. To address these concerns, Carter organized town hall meetings where she explained the benefits of renewable energy and showcased case studies from other towns that had successfully made the transition. Her ability to listen empathetically and provide practical solutions earned her the trust of even the most ardent critics. Moreover, securing funding for such ambitious projects required navigating complex bureaucratic processes. Carter's persistence paid off when she secured grants from federal programs and private investors alike, proving that collaboration across sectors can yield extraordinary results.
